
Gritty New York punk meets 60s girl-group pop. A debut defined by Farfisa organs, street-smart lyrics, and Debbie Harry's iconic, coolly detached vocal delivery.
It's like a 60s girl group joined a punk band in a basement in 1976.
A sharp, street-smart blend of cynical wit and infectious pop energy.
